Nasdaq 20% Cap Removal Vote
Shareholders will vote on Proposal 5 to remove the 19.99% cap on shares issuable under the $25M equity line with Roth Principal Investments. If approved, the company could issue shares far beyond the current limit, with the proxy's dilution table showing up to 73.4% dilution if shares are sold at $0.60.
-
Financial Impact
The equity line allows Peraso to sell up to $25M in shares at a 3-5% discount to VWAP. At the current stock price of $0.7496, full utilization would require issuing approximately 33.3M shares, more than doubling the outstanding share count and causing severe dilution.
-
Risk / Regulatory / Listing
Peraso received a Nasdaq delisting notice on July 21, 2026, for failing to maintain a $1 minimum bid price. The company has until January 19, 2027, to regain compliance. The equity line is critical for funding but increases dilution risk, especially if the stock price remains depressed.
-
Timeline / Next Milestone
The annual meeting is scheduled for September 10, 2026. If shareholders approve the cap removal, Peraso can immediately begin selling shares above the 19.99% limit, subject to market conditions and the Purchase Agreement terms.
